DESCRIPTION:Join us for food\, a cash bar\, updates on local projects\, how to become involved\, and a talk from Aaron Snell of StreamsideEco on Monday\, September 15\, starting at 6 p.m. at Gravel Bottom Craft Brewery.  \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nAaron has long been a leader in SWMTU’s stream restoration work across West Michigan. He’ll share information on those local projects and how StreamsideEco works with organizations like SWMTU. \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nAaron is actively involved in all aspects of biological and morphological stream and river assessments throughout the state. He has completed stream assessment and restoration training courses through Ohio State University\, North Carolina State University\, Dr. Robert Newbury\, and Water Survey of Canada (Regina)\, and was one of the first people in Michigan to complete the four-part series offered by Dr. Dave Rosgen\, Wildland Hydrology. He has applied knowledge of stream restoration and habitat connectivity\, having worked on scores of projects from southeast Michigan to the Upper Peninsula’s Keweenaw Peninsula—focusing on aspects of stream ecology including streambank stabilization\, natural channel design\, habitat improvement\, and barrier removal/modification. \n\n\n\nDetails \n\n\n\n\n\n\n\n\nMonday\, September 15\, 2025\, starting at 6 p.m.\n\n\n\nBuffet service starts at 6:30 p.m.\, program begins at 7 p.m.\n\n\n\n$20 per person includes buffet dinner\n\n\n\nCash bar available\n\n\n\n\nOpen to the general public\, attendance capped at 60. \n\n\n\nPlease contact Nick Garlock at president@swmtu.org or 616-540-5406 for questions.

DESCRIPTION:We are now taking reservations for our annual membership outing at the Wa Wa Sum Lodge. The lodge is located on the banks of the Main Stream of the AuSable River’s fabled “holy waters\,” five miles east of Grayling\, Michigan. The historic main lodge was built in 1921/22\, while other buildings on the property date as far back as 1880. The property consists of 251 acres along the AuSable River. \n\n\n\nArrival is anytime after noon on Thursday\, June 19 with departure NO LATER than 9:00 am on Monday\, June 23. You can use any credit card for payment.\n\nYour contact for more information or questions is Lance Climie at lanceclimie@hotmail.com.\nMore about Wa Wa Sum Lodge\nWa Wa Sum is a Michigan State University research and conference facility located on the Au Sable River six miles east of Grayling. The name Wa Wa Sum means “Plain View” in the Ojibwa language and was given to the camp in 1905 by Chief David Shoppenagon\, an Au Sable guide and woodsman.\n\nAt the time\, because of the extensive logging of the region’s pine forests\, the view from the high bank on which the camp is built was unobstructed for miles to the South. Since then\, the forests have regenerated\, slowly obscuring the view of the river.\n\nChief Shoppenagon built the first building at the camp\, now known as the Dining Room\, in 1880. In 1897\, Rubin Babbitt\, an Au Sable woodsman who later became Michigan’s first wildlife officer\, built a second structure\, now the Administration Building.\n\nThese first buildings were constructed of red pine and tamarack logs and used as a fishing camp for a group of Toledo businessmen. Other cabins of various sizes were added in later years: the Bullpen (1907)\, the Big Camp (1921/22)\, the Barn and the Guide’s Cabin (early 1930’s).\n\nThe buildings and 251 acres of land were deeded to MSU in 1980 by owners Virginia Secor Stranahan and Frank Bell\, descendants of two of the camp’s six original owners. Kevin Gardiner\, a descendant of Rubin Babbitt\, is the camp’s present caretaker.
